Optional PIIC Data Interface Slots

Appendix C. PIIC OPTIONS
The CDM-760 rear panel features two slots that accommodate optional PIIC (Plug-in Interface
Card) traffic data modules (Figure 3-5).

3.2.3.3.1 Install an Optional PIIC Data Module

CEFD Kit / Assembly
PL-0000795
KT-0000255
KT-0000256
KT-0000257
PL-0022015
For traffic data types not listed, contact Comtech EF Data Product Support about additional PIIC
module availability.
Step
Task
1
Remove either PIIC slot blank panel by loosening the captive thumbscrews.
2
Install either PIIC module into position using the chassis' internal card guides.
Slide the module straight back into the chassis until it is firmly plugged into its
mating receptacle.
3
Tighten the captive thumbscrews of the module.
